Transaction efab7874003b7bc898d1d8fc21992dde38436d5071066f73a919d3ebc60ba762
1 Input
1 Output
-
efab7874003b7bc898d1d8fc21992dde38436d5071066f73a919d3ebc60ba762:0
- value
- 349885
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 38b810f91db0ef20ae3880351372cf3b39f9a012 OP_EQUAL
- address
- 36rvGSJa4jjyofTLQUdxakfQbRXZcDFah8